Elasticsearchでクラスター化するにはどうすればよいですか?

質問者:Hourya Sam |最終更新日:2020年2月15日
カテゴリ:テクノロジーおよびコンピューティングデータベース
4.4 / 5 (145ビュー。37票)
ローカルマシンで実行されているクラスターにノードを追加するには:
  1. 新しいElasticsearchインスタンスを設定します。
  2. elasticsearchクラスタ.nameの設定でクラスタの名前を指定します。 yml。
  3. Elasticsearchを起動します。ノードは、指定されたクラスターを自動的に検出して参加します

同様に、Elastic Search Clusterとは何ですか?

名前が示すように、 Elasticsearchクラスターは、相互に接続された1つ以上のElasticsearchノードインスタンスのグループです。 Elasticsearchクラスターの力は、クラスター内のすべてのノードにタスクを分散し、検索とインデックスを作成することにあります

また、Elasticsearchのクラスターとノードとは何ですか? Elasticsearchのインスタンスを開始するときはいつでも、ノードを開始しています。接続されたノードの集合はクラスターと呼ばれますElasticsearchの単一ノードを実行している場合は、1つのノードのクラスターがありますクラスタ内のすべてのノードは、デフォルトでHTTPおよびトランスポートトラフィックを処理できます。

ここで、Elasticsearchでクラスター名を変更するにはどうすればよいですか?

シングルノードクラスター手段を使用している場合は、構成ファイルでクラスター名の変更を試みることができますが、変更を有効にするにはクラスターの再起動が必要になります。 Elasticsearchで編集を行います。 ymlファイル。デフォルトでは、esクラスター名elasticsearchクラスターです。 ymlファイルのnameフィールドはコメント化されています。

Elasticsearchクラスターにはいくつのノードがありますか?

各プライマリデータセンターに1つずつ、合計2つのhttpノード。必要な数のデータノードを、両方の主要な場所に均等に分割します。

28関連する質問の回答が見つかりました

ノードにはいくつのシャードがありますか?

経験則として、ノードあたりシャードの数を、構成されているGBヒープあたり20未満に保つことをお勧めします。したがって、30GBのヒープを持つノードには、最大600のシャードが必要ですが、この制限をさらに下回ると、ノードをより適切に保つことができます。

Elasticsearchデータはどこに保存されますか?

ドキュメントによると、データはElasticSearchルートディレクトリの「 data 」というフォルダに保存されています。

Elastic Searchをインストールするにはどうすればよいですか?

ステップ1: Elasticsearcheditをインストールする
Elasticsearchクラスターをインストールして起動し、実行されていることを確認します。システムがElasticsearchの最小JVM要件を満たしていることを確認します。 ElasticsearchをインストールしますElasticsearchが稼働していることを確認してください。

Elasticsearchはデータベースですか?

Elasticsearchは、フルテキストの分散型NoSQLデータベースです。つまり、スキーマやテーブルではなくドキュメントを使用します。これは、データのリアルタイム検索と分析を可能にする無料のオープンソースツールです。

Elastic Search Indexとは何ですか?

Elasticsearchインデックスは、相互に関連するドキュメントのコレクションです。 ElasticsearchはデータをJSONドキュメントとして保存します。

ノードはネットワークでどのように機能しますか?

電気通信ネットワークでは、ノード(Latin nodus、「ノット」)は再配布ポイントまたは通信エンドポイントのいずれかです。物理ネットワーク・ノードは、ネットワーク接続されている電子デバイスであり、そして、作成受信、または通信チャネルを介して情報を送信することができます。

Elasticsearchはメモリにありますか?

Elasticsearchはデフォルトでファイルシステムストレージを使用します。そのため、 Elasticsearch 2.x以降でメモリストレージオプションが削除されました。しかし、もう少し深く掘り下げて読み取りについて話す場合、 Elasticsearchはファイルシステムキャッシュを利用してより高速に検索するLuceneに依存しています。

Elasticsearchクラスターを再起動するにはどうすればよいですか?

フルクラスターrestartedit
  1. シャードの割り当てを無効にします。
  2. インデックス作成を停止し、同期フラッシュを実行します。
  3. アクティブな機械学習ジョブとデータフィードに関連するタスクを一時的に停止します。 ((
  4. すべてのノードをシャットダウンします。
  5. 必要な変更を実行します。
  6. ノードを再起動します。
  7. すべてのノードがクラスターに参加するのを待ち、黄色のステータスを報告します。

Elasticsearchでノードをどのように増やしますか?

クラスターにノードを追加するには:
  1. 新しいElasticsearchインスタンスを設定します。
  2. cluster.name属性でクラスターの名前を指定します。たとえば、logging-prodクラスターにノードを追加するには、elasticsearchでcluster.name:"logging-prod "を設定します。
  3. Elasticsearchを起動します。ノードは、指定されたクラスターを自動的に検出して参加します。

Elasticsearchの取り込みノードとは何ですか?

Elasticsearch取り込みノードは、インデックス作成の前にドキュメントを処理するために使用できるElasticsearchノードの一種です。取り込みノードElasticsearchクラスターの一部であり、5.0リリースから使用可能になっています。

Elasticsearchはどこで使用されますか?

Elasticsearchは、「従来の」全文検索、分析ストア、自動コンプリーター、スペルチェッカー、アラートエンジン、および汎用ドキュメントストアなど、さまざまなユースケースで使用されます。

Elasticsearchはどのくらいのデータを処理できますか?

1つのシャードに保存できるデータ量に技術的な制限はありませんが、 Elasticsearchではシャードあたり50 GBのソフト上限を推奨しています。これは、新しいインデックスを開始するタイミングを示す一般的なガイドラインとして使用できます。

Elasticsearchのスプリットブレイン問題とは何ですか?

各ノードは自分自身を新しいマスターとして選択し(他のマスター適格ノードが死んだと考えて)、結果は2つのクラスターまたはスプリットブレインになります。これらの2つのノードは、1つのノードが再起動されるまで再結合しません。再起動されたノードに書き込まれたデータはすべて失われます。

Elasticsearchとは何ですか?どのように機能しますか?

Elasticsearchは、拡張性の高いオープンソースの全文検索および分析エンジンです。大量のデータを迅速かつほぼリアルタイムで保存、検索、分析できます。 Elasticsearchは、ほぼリアルタイムの検索プラットフォームです。 Elasticsearchは、拡張性の高いオープンソースの全文検索および分析エンジンです。

Elasticsearchサーバーとは何ですか?

Elasticsearchは、Luceneライブラリに基づく検索エンジンです。分散型のマルチテナント対応の全文検索エンジンに、HTTPWebインターフェイスとスキーマフリーのJSONドキュメントを提供します。 ElasticsearchはJavaで開発されています。

Elasticsearch Kibanaとは何ですか?

Kibanaは、 Elasticsearchのオープンソースデータ視覚化ダッシュボードです。 Elasticsearchクラスターでインデックス付けされたコンテンツに加えて視覚化機能を提供します。ユーザーは、大量のデータの上に棒グラフ、線図、散布図、または円グラフや地図を作成できます。

1つのクラスターにいくつのノードを含めることができますか?

少なくとも3つのノードを持つことで、正常なアクティブクラスターを維持するためにクラスターに常にノードのクォーラムがあることを保証できます。 2つのノードがある場合、クォーラムは存在しません。